Latest Patents

One of Kangjoo Kim's latest patents is a backlight system that includes multiple pixel integrated circuits (ICs). These ICs control a series of LEDs, turning them on and off through various channels. The system also features a driver IC that supplies data signals to the pixel ICs. The first pixel IC manages the first set of LEDs based on specific control data, while the second pixel IC operates a different set of LEDs in a distinct order. Another notable patent involves a small size pixel and display device. This device comprises a pixel array and a row driver that generates control signals to drive the pixel array. Each pixel includes a light-emitting device and a shift register that produces a pulse width modulation (PWM) signal based on the desired brightness level.
